Understanding Short-Term Inpatient Rehab

When you go into a short-term outpatient addiction treatment center, you will be given the ability to return to your usual every day life in between the rehab sessions. This means that you can still have the ability to access the help and assistance of your family and friends. However, it could put you in environments that trigger a relapse.

A better solution would be to attend short-term drug treatment in Bell on an inpatient basis. This way, you most likely will be able to stay away from the triggers and complications that could potentially halt the progress you make in your recovery.

A residential or inpatient substance abuse treatment center could potentially provide you with an environment within which to build personal strength, beat your addiction, and achieve sobriety.

In addition, attending a short-term alcohol and drug treatment program in Bell, FL. means that you will be supported by highly trained staff members who will provide you with the encouragement and treatment you require around the clock. The positive guidance and influences they provide may eventually be the missing piece you need to achieve sobriety.

How Short Term Addiction Treatment Programs Work

When you opt for short-term alcohol and drug rehabilitation, you will be offered counseling and therapy - including group therapy, family counseling, and individual counseling. In many cases, the different short-term treatment programs offer individuals access to various forms of addiction treatment and therapy depending on the assessment they received when entering.

Short-term rehab programs might teach you multiple life and coping skills to assure that you can deal with your addiction and lead a drug and/or alcohol free life.

CBT (cognitive behavioral therapy), in particular, works well when offered to patients in a short-term treatment program - which is why so many of these programs use it to help clients achieve long lasting recovery.

NIDA also states that many short-term drug treatment programs also use modified 12 step approaches to treatment. Through these peer-based support modules, you should be able to access and benefit from the structure, optimism, hope, enthusiasm, and accountability offered by other recovering addicts - which might end up being effective especially when you are new to a facility.

Other facilities also adapt their treatments to the growing need for addiction rehabilitation. As such, you may benefit from the intensive care that they provide over shorter time periods.

Short-term drug rehab can provide life altering and definitive care and monitoring for the right individuals. The advantages you enjoy will mostly depend on the program, how far along in your addiction you are, as well as the types of substances you are addicted to.

Short Term Addiction Treatment and Care

Can these treatment programs in Bell provide adequate care? One of the biggest risks you might face when you cannot afford to enter into long-term drug treatment is that you may not receive the high-quality care you need.

In fact, your stay in a short-term drug and alcohol rehab program might end before you are ready. Eventually, you could even relapse and go back to being an addict. This could also cause you to feel disheartened and decide not to seek treatment in the future.

To guarantee that you have the best overall chance of success, consider bolstering the positive gains you made in short-term drug rehabilitation by going to 12 step and non-12 step support group meetings - many of which are free of charge.
